Product Description |
| The Swann DIY (Do-It-Yourself) Security Cam is the simple, low cost solution to DIY home and business surveillance. With clear color images and sound - you can keep an eye on your home or office by simply connecting the Swann DIY Security Cam to your DVR, VCR, AV TV or Swann security monitor for convenient monitoring or recording. Featuring a built-in microphone and tough metal, the Swann DIY Security Cam is also lightweight and tiny in size, making it ideal for all security purposes! |
|
Product Details |
- All-purpose video camera - for your home or business
- Quality color images & audio for DIY monitoring
- Plugs into any DVR, VCR, AV TV or Swann security monitor
- Versatile bracket for easy wall/ceiling mounting
- Lightweight & tiny in size for discreet surveillance

Works very well
|
| Review Date: March 23, 2010 |
| Reviewer: Tim, Wisconsin, USA |
| I had a sticky fingered tenant sharing my home and the first cam I tried from Radio Shack was more expensive and useless in low light. I put this in my basement and ran it to my computer to record automatically when it detected movement. Worked great and did quite well in a dim basement. I haven't tried the wide angle lens yet. I also ran this on the dash of my car as an inconspicuous camera and ran it to the inputs on a camcorder. Worked very well in all lighting and the night recording was very good. Audio seemed fine as well. |
SWANN Wide-Angle Cam
|
| Review Date: June 23, 2006 |
| Reviewer: Qurus2000, South Texas |
| This is a good all-around indoor camera. It uses an RCA connection, so if you are plugging into a DVR that uses the CCTV-style connection, you will need an adapter. I got the adapter at Radio Shack for a few bucks. The "wide-angle" lens was wider than standard, but a bit dissapointing for me. I got around this by moving the camera back until I could see what I needed to monitor. Overall, this is a great little camera for the price. |
Excellent choice in this price range!
|
| Review Date: March 11, 2009 |
| Reviewer: C. SILVA, Massachusetts |
I recently upgraded all my cameras in my business to these (I previously had the Swann B&Ws which lasted without problems for 6 years). An excellent color camera for this price range - much better picture quality than many of the others (Q-see!) of similar cost.
It is very small and discreet and my B&W Swanns were very reliable for a long time. Very easy to connect and produces a very good quality picture. Only issues - (1) definitely needs a lighted area - don't try in darkened areas - (2) not a real wide angle on the lens, and the changeable wide angle is not much wider (although changeable lenses are available like the extra wide and the fisheye) - (3) audio mic is not great.
Still a very good camera for the price. A reasonable quality option for home and small business. |
